The Role
The role of an Account Executive is fulfilling, exciting and ideal for someone who has a natural flair for client relationships, sales and service. The company has a huge amount of loyal customers and wins all of their current business through referral, but as an AE you will not be afraid to go out and win new clients. Main duties include:
- Outbound calling of potential clients to secure appointments
- Interpretation of clients' needs to ensure criteria is met
- Attend client meetings to obtain their requirements
- Liaise with insurers to negotiate the best terms for clients
- Present clients with quotations and secure new business
- Negotiate renewal terms for clients
- Liaise with clients over claims, queries and mid-term adjustments
- Build excellent relationships with colleagues
- Complete necessary training and qualification
The Successful Candidate
The successful candidate must have:
- Experience in a sales-focused position
- Drive, determination and hunger to succeed
- Experience in a customer-facing role
- Excellent communication skills both verbal and written
- Ability to work well within a team environment
- Ability to plan and organise
- Some experience of working within a financial services business (highly desirable)
